Atletico Madrid are poised to sign Alvaro Morata from Chelsea on an initial loan deal with an option to buy the player for £48.5million, per Goal.

The Spain international has, according to the aforementioned report, acquiesced to a pay cut should the option to buy be confirmed at the end of the season.

Morata has struggled in the Premier League, scoring just 24 goals in 72 games for the Blues since his move from Real Madrid in 2017.

Chelsea broke their transfer record to sign Morata, paying £60m, according to BBC Sport.

However, they are now set to allow him to leave the club, opening the door for them to sign Gonzalo Higuain from Juventus.

Goal claim that Chelsea have already struck an agreement with Juve to secure Higuain’s signature, with the Argentina international also set to move on loan.

The merry-go-round, the report states, will be completed by AC Milan – the club where Higuain is currently on loan – signing Krzysztof Piatek from Genoa for a fee of £35million.

And several Chelsea fans have reacted with joy at the news of Morata potentially leaving the club, while others have expressed their sadness that he was never able to capture his best form at Stamford Bridge.
